Engine Specifications and Performance
The 2018 Cub Cadet Volunteer™ 4×4 EFI is equipped with a Kohler® V Twin engine that features 2 cylinders and a 4-Stroke engine stroke. This powerful engine produces 31 horsepower (bhp/kW) and 47.7 foot-pounds (Ft Lbs/Nm) of torque at 2400 RPM. The liquid cooling system, OHV valve configuration, and fuel-injected carburetion type contribute to the engine’s performance and durability, making it an ideal choice for off-road use.
The 747cc (45.6ci) displacement, electric starter, and fuel injector further enhance the engine’s appeal for off-road enthusiasts seeking specific power characteristics. The combination of these engine specifications and features ensures that the Cub Cadet Volunteer™ 4×4 EFI delivers exceptional performance, durability, and reliability in challenging off-road environments.
Specification | Value |
---|---|
Engine Brand Name | Kohler® |
Engine Type | V Twin |
Cylinders | 2 |
Engine Stroke | 4-Stroke |
Horsepower (bhp/kW) | 31 / 23.1 |
Torque (Ft Lbs/Nm) | 47.7 / 64.7 |
Torque RPM | 2400 |
Cooling | Liquid |
Valve Configuration | OHV |
Bore (mm/in) | 83 / 3.27 |
Stroke (mm/in) | 69 / 2.72 |
Displacement (cc/ci) | 747 / 45.6 |
Starter | Electric |
Fuel Requirements | Regular |
Fuel Type | Gas |
Fuel Injector | Yes |
Carburetor | No |
Number Of Carburetors | 0 |
Carburetion Type | Fuel Injected |
Speed Governor | No |

Driveline Configuration and 4×4 Capabilities
The 2018 Cub Cadet Volunteer™ 4×4 EFI comes equipped with a robust driveline configuration, featuring a 4×4 system with two selectable modes for versatile performance. The driveline includes a rear unlocking differential, and the limited slip differential is located at the front, with the option for differential lock at both the front and rear, utilizing the Hilliard® brand. These configurations ensure exceptional traction and handling across various terrains.
These driveline features provide the Volunteer™ 4×4 EFI with the capability to tackle challenging terrains with ease. The 4×4 system, coupled with selectable modes, allows the vehicle to navigate through mud, snow, and uneven surfaces, delivering reliable off-road performance. Furthermore, the differential lock at the front and rear enhances the vehicle’s off-road capability, ensuring optimal traction and stability under various terrain conditions.
Specification | Value |
---|---|
Driveline Type | 4X4 |
Number Of Driveline Modes | 2 |
Rear Unlocking Differential | Yes |
Rear Solid Axle | No |
Limited Slip Differential Location | Front |
Differential Lock Location | Front / Rear |
Differential Lock Brand | Hilliard® |

Suspension System and Ride Comfort
The Cub Cadet Volunteer™ 4×4 EFI features an advanced suspension system designed to tackle rugged terrains with ease. The front suspension utilizes an Independent Double A-Arm setup, offering 8 inches (203.2 mm) of travel, and does not have adjustable fork pre-load. Meanwhile, the rear suspension also employs an Independent Double A-Arm configuration with 8 inches (203.2 mm) of travel and no adjustable shock or spring pre-load. Additionally, it is equipped with two rear shock absorbers and a rear stabilizer bar, providing optimal stability and control.
The suspension system on the Cub Cadet Volunteer™ 4×4 EFI is engineered to enhance ride comfort and handling across various terrains. The combination of the front and rear independent suspensions ensures superior shock absorption and minimized impact transfer, resulting in a smoother and more controlled ride. This setup allows the vehicle to navigate rough and uneven surfaces with confidence, delivering exceptional comfort and stability for the driver and passengers.
Specification | Value |
---|---|
Front Suspension Type | Independent Double A-Arm |
Front Travel (in/mm) | 8 / 203.2 |
Front Adjustable Fork Pre-Load | No |
Rear Suspension Type | Independent Double A-Arm |
Rear Travel (in/mm) | 8 / 203.2 |
Rear Adjustable Shock / Spring Pre-Load | No |
Number Rear Shock Absorbers | 2 |
Rear Stabilizer Bar | Yes |
Adjustment Type | Shock Mounted Adjustment |
Air Adjustable | No |

Braking System and Safety Features
The 2018 Cub Cadet Volunteer™ 4×4 EFI is equipped with a hydraulic disc braking system, featuring hydraulic disc types for both the front and rear brakes. This advanced braking technology provides reliable and consistent stopping power, crucial for maintaining control and safety during operation.
The hydraulic disc braking system on the Cub Cadet Volunteer™ 4×4 EFI contributes to enhanced safety by offering responsive and predictable braking performance. This system ensures that the vehicle can come to a controlled stop when needed, allowing users to navigate challenging terrains with confidence and peace of mind.
Specification | Value |
---|---|
Front Brake Type | Hydraulic Disc |
Front Brake Diameter (in/mm) | 8 / 203.2 |
Rear Brake Type | Hydraulic Disc |
Rear Brake Diameter (in/mm) | 8 / 203.2 |
Linked Brake System Front to Rear | Standard |
Engine Braking | Standard |
